Have you thought about volunteering but are not too sure about the type of organisation you would like to volunteer for? Portsmouth City Council is organising a Volunteers Fair from 24 to 26 October 2017 from 10 am to 3 pm in the Central Library. We want to offer interested parties the opportunity to come and meet organisations which are currently recruiting volunteers. You can come and have a chat and find out what’s the best volunteering opportunity for you.
